Additionally, "Mathematical Methods for Physicists" by George B. Arfken, Hans J. Weber, and Frank E. Harris is considered a seminal text in the field. Its PDF version often serves as a primary reference for mastering mathematical techniques used across various branches of physics.
Key Topics Covered in "Mathematical Methods for Physicists" PDF
A typical PDF of this book encompasses a broad spectrum of mathematical concepts, carefully tailored for physicists. These topics include:
1. Complex Analysis
- Analytic functions
- Residue theorem and contour integration
- Applications to wave phenomena and quantum mechanics
2. Linear Algebra
- Vector spaces and matrices
- Eigenvalues and eigenvectors
- Diagonalization and unitary transformations
3. Differential Equations
- Ordinary differential equations (ODEs)
- Partial differential equations (PDEs)
- Methods of solution including separation of variables, Fourier and Laplace transforms
4. Special Functions
- Bessel functions
- Legendre polynomials
- Hermite functions
- Applications in wave equations and quantum states
5. Fourier Analysis
- Fourier series and transforms
- Applications in signal processing and quantum mechanics
6. Vector Calculus
- Gradient, divergence, curl
- Line and surface integrals
- Stokes' theorem and divergence theorem
7. Integral Transforms
- Fourier, Laplace, and Mellin transforms
- Solving differential equations in physics
8. Group Theory and Symmetry
- Lie groups and Lie algebras
- Applications to quantum mechanics and particle physics
